body { background: #26353e url('images/pageBg.png') top repeat-x; margin-top: 0; text-align: center; color: #fff; font-size: 12px; font-family: Geneva, Trebuchet MS, Verdana, sans-serif; }
a { color: #429dce; text-decoration: none; }
a:hover { background: #036; }
img { border: 0; }
.header a:hover { background: transparent; }
.main { margin: 0 auto; width: 985px; }
.header { padding-left: 20px; text-align: left; background: url('images/logo.jpg') top left no-repeat; height: 202px; width: 965px; *width: 985px; }
.mapcontent { margin-top: 2px; text-align: left; float: left; width: 985px; }
#selector { float: left; *width: 250px; }
.map, #map-info, embed { float: left;  }
.map {width: 710px; }
#stats-wrapper { clear: both; float: left; height: 420px; overflow: auto; width: 250px; *height: 398px;}
.statescol { width: 31%; padding: 0 10px; float: left; }
.widget-btn { float: left; width: 182px; margin: 18px 0 0 10px; *margin-top: 10px; padding-top: 15px; height: 27px; *height: 44px; font-weight: bold; background: url('images/widget-button.png') bottom center no-repeat; text-align: center; }
.widget-btn a { color: #fff; font-size: 16px; }